Accreditation


Both the Master of Architecture and Interior Design programs at UTSA are fully accredited with the appropriate organizations. For the Master of Architecture it is the National Architectural Accreditation Board (NAAB). For Interior Design it is the Council for Interior Design Accreditation (CIDA). The Bachelor of Science in Construction Science and Management program, which is going to begin in fall 2008, is on track to seek accreditation from the American Council for Construction Education (ACCE).

Master of Architecture Accreditation

The Master of Architecture professional program at UTSA is fully accredited by the National Architectural Accreditation Board (NAAB) and is requisite for those who intend to become licensed architects. According to the NAAB 1998 Conditions and Procedures manual:

“In the United States, most state registration boards require a degree from an accredited professional degree program as a prerequisite of licensure. The National Architectural Accrediting Board (NAAB), which is the sole agency authorized to accredit U.S. professional degree programs in architecture, recognizes two types of degrees: the Bachelor of Architecture and the Master of Architecture. A program may be granted a six-year, three-year, or two-year term of accreditation, depending on its degree of conformance with established educational standards. Master’s degree programs may consist of a pre-professional undergraduate degree and a professional graduate degree, which, when earned sequentially, comprise an accredited professional education. However, the pre-professional degree is not, by itself, recognized as an accredited degree.”

Interior Design Program Accreditation

The four-year professional Bachelor of Science in Interior Design degree is fully accredited by the Council for Interior Design Accreditation (CIDA – formerly FIDER). Graduation from an accredited program is a requirement for registration or license to become a practicing professional in most states.
